Registered Agent Requirements and Costs

To establish a business entity, the selection of a registered agent is a crucial step. Several states have diverse registered agent regulations, but typically, an person or entity must be designated to accept service of process and official documents on behalf of the company. For an individual to act as a registered agent, they typically must be a inhabitant of the region where the business is formed. If a company functions as the agent, it must be licensed to conduct business in that region. Prospective registered agents should ensure that they have a physical address, as P.O. boxes are not permitted.

The expenses associated with hiring a registered agent can vary significantly based on the service provider and the services offered. Basic registered agent services may start around fifty to $100 dollars per year. However, more comprehensive solutions, which include additional services like compliance reminders and document handling, can vary from $100 to three hundred dollars annually. It's crucial for business owners to assess the offerings of different registered agent services to ensure they receive the best value for their requirements.

Benefits of Using a Registered Agent

One of the primary benefits of using a registered agent is the guarantee of adherence with state regulations. Registered agents help businesses meet their statutory obligations by making sure that all legal documents and notifications are received in a prompt manner. This service includes managing delivery of process delivery, which is essential during legal proceedings. By having a specified agent for delivery of legal documents, companies can avoid missed notifications that could lead to legal complications, thereby ensuring smoother functioning.

Another advantage is the confidentiality protection that designated agents provide. When a company designates a designated agent, the agent's location is made public instead of the business owner’s personal or business address. This can help distinguish the owner's private life from their business dealings and minimize unsolicited contact or service interruptions at their primary location. It creates a layer of confidentiality, allowing owners to focus on their business without worrying about being in the spotlight.

A typical inquiry is about the criteria for a registered agent. Generally, to be eligible as a registered agent, an person or entity must be a resident of the state where the business is registered or have a physical office in that state. Additionally, the registered agent must be available during standard business hours to receive legal documents. This is vital for maintaining compliance and meeting statutory obligations.
